When an individual is detected with mesothelioma, they may select to submit an injury claim. This lawsuit looks for to hold companies liable for exposing individuals to asbestos without proper cautions about its dangers. A successful claim can offer compensation for:
Medical Expenses: Covering the cost of treatment, therapy, and medication.Lost Wages: Compensation for income lost during treatment or due to failure to work.Pain and Suffering: Financial reparation for the physical and emotional toll of the illness.Wrongful Death Claims
If the victim of mesothelioma catches their health problem, surviving member of the family can file a wrongful death claim. These lawsuits enable the family to look for compensation for:
Funeral and Burial Expenses: Costs related to the funeral and any associated services.Loss of Companionship: Compensation for the psychological loss experienced by making it through relative.Future Earnings: Potential earnings the deceased might have earned if they had not died from the illness.Asbestos Trust Funds
For business that have applied for insolvency due to asbestos-related claims, trust funds have been developed to assist victims get settlement. Each trust fund has its own eligibility requirements and compensation amounts. This option is typically pursued when the responsible company is no longer in operation.
VA Benefits
Veterans who developed mesothelioma due to exposure to asbestos while in military service may be qualified for benefits through the VA. These advantages can cover:

In most cases, business may choose to settle claims out of court to prevent lengthy litigation. Settlement amounts can vary considerably, depending upon the particular scenarios of the case, including the strength of evidence and the degree of neglect. Victims ought to work carefully with legal agents to assess any settlement uses carefully.
The Lawsuit Process

Consultation with an Attorney: The initial step is to discover a lawyer experienced in mesothelioma cases. They'll assist examine the case's viability and talk about potential compensation options.
Filing the Lawsuit: Once a lawyer is on board, they will submit the lawsuit in the suitable jurisdiction, calling responsible parties and detailing the claims.
Discovery Phase: Both sides gather evidence, which may consist of medical records, work history, and witness statements.
Settlement and Settlement: Many cases settle before going to trial. The lawyer will negotiate on behalf of the victim to secure the very best possible compensation.
Trial: If a settlement is not reached, the case will go to trial, where a jury or judge will decide the outcome.
Award and Compensation: If successful, the court might award damages, either through a verdict or a settlement agreement.
Often Asked Questions (FAQs)1. What is the average settlement for a mesothelioma lawsuit?
The payment for mesothelioma suits can vary commonly based upon aspects such as the intensity of the illness, the extent of direct exposure, and the number of accuseds involved. Victims can expect settlements varying from thousands to countless dollars.
2. How long do I need to submit a mesothelioma lawsuit?
Each state has a statute of constraints that dictates the length of time victims have to file a claim. Typically, this ranges from one to three years from medical diagnosis or death. Consulting with a lawyer promptly is vital to ensure rights are safeguarded.

4. Do I need to go to court for my case?
Not all cases go to trial. Numerous mesothelioma suits settle out of court, enabling victims to get payment without undergoing the stress of a trial.
5. The length of time does the lawsuit process take?
The timeline for a mesothelioma lawsuit can vary substantially. Some cases might solve in a few months, while others may take several years, depending upon different elements, consisting of the complexity of the case and court scheduling.
